2026 Best Value Management Schools in the United States
If you want to know which schools deliver the best value for the management degrees they offer, see the list below.
Best Value Management Schools
Central Christian College Of The Bible earned the #1 spot for value among management schools in the United States. Located in the town of Moberly, Central Christian College Of The Bible is a small private not-for-profit university.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$12,200. Students borrow a median of $26,000 to complete the management program here. Ten years after enrolling, students earn a median of $34,675. That is a strong return on a $26,000 median debt.
Villanova University is a great value for students pursuing a degree in management, landing the #2 spot this year. Villanova University is a large private not-for-profit school located in the suburb of Villanova. Students from in state pay about $67,776 in tuition and fees. Typical student debt for management graduates is $26,184. Early-career management graduates make about $72,601.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. The acceptance rate is 27%.

Notes and References
This ranking is produced by College Factual (MF_RANKING_2025), 2026 edition. The methodology weighs the cost of a degree against the earnings graduates go on to achieve, drawn primarily from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S and College Scorecard).
Ranking method: College Major Best Value · 8 schools evaluated.
*Averages shown above reflect the top 1 ranked schools only.
- The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E), serves as the core of our data about colleges.
-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
